The Pacific War was the part of World War II that took place across the Pacific Ocean and Asia, primarily involving Japan against the United States and its allies from 1941 to 1945. It matters because it fundamentally shaped the modern Asia-Pacific region, determined the outcome of the war in that theater, and had lasting geopolitical consequences for the world.
